Pin code 560062 belongs to Bangalore district in Karnataka, India. This pin code is served by 2 post offices, with Doddakallasandra (Sub Office) as the primary office. It falls under the Bangalore HQ postal region, Bangalore South division, and Karnataka postal circle. The taluk covered is Bangalore South.

What Does Pin Code 560062 Mean?

Every Indian PIN code is a 6-digit number where each digit carries a specific meaning. Here's how 560062 breaks down:

Digit Position Value What It Represents
1st digit — Postal Zone 5 Southern region of India
2nd digit — Sub-zone 6 Sub-region within Karnataka
3rd digit — Sorting District 0 Bangalore South sorting district
Last 3 digits — Post Office 062 Doddakallasandra (S.O)

The first digit 5 places this pincode in the Southern postal zone. The combination 56 narrows it to a sub-region within Karnataka, while 560 identifies the Bangalore South sorting district. The final three digits 062 point to the specific delivery post office — Doddakallasandra.
